The practical impact of indoor temperature on the productivity of prefabricated construction workers using electroencephalogram data
Abstract Comprehending the optimal indoor temperature to augment the productivity and cognitive well-being of prefabricated construction workers (PCWs) is essential for enhancing efficiency and safety in construction.
